The catch is that not-for-profit Charge card Financial debt Forgiveness isn't for every person. To qualify, you should not have made a payment on your bank card account, or accounts, for 120-180 days. Additionally, not all creditors get involved, and it's just offered by a few nonprofit debt counseling firms. InCharge Debt Solutions is one of them.

The Credit Scores Card Forgiveness Program is for people that are so far behind on credit history card repayments that they are in major monetary difficulty, perhaps dealing with personal bankruptcy, and don't have the revenue to capture up."The program is particularly made to aid clients whose accounts have been billed off," Mostafa Imakhchachen, consumer treatment specialist at InCharge Financial obligation Solutions, claimed.

Lenders who get involved have agreed with the not-for-profit credit rating therapy agency to accept 50%-60% of what is owed in fixed regular monthly payments over 36 months. The fixed repayments imply you know specifically just how much you'll pay over the settlement period. No interest is charged on the equilibriums during the payoff period, so the settlements and amount owed don't alter.

However it does reveal you're taking an energetic function in reducing your financial obligation. Since your account was currently way behind and charged off, your credit report was currently taking a hit. After settlement, the account will be reported as paid with an absolutely no equilibrium, as opposed to superior with a collections business.

The agency will certainly pull a debt record to understand what you owe and the degree of your challenge. If the forgiveness program is the best option, the therapist will certainly send you an arrangement that details the plan, including the quantity of the month-to-month payment.

If you miss a settlement, the arrangement is nullified, and you must leave the program. If you believe it's an excellent choice for you, call a therapist at a not-for-profit credit scores therapy firm like InCharge Debt Solutions, that can answer your questions and aid you establish if you certify.

Due to the fact that the program allows customers to choose less than what they owe, the financial institutions that participate want reassurance that those who benefit from it would certainly not have the ability to pay the sum total. Your charge card accounts likewise should be from banks and charge card business that have concurred to get involved.

If you miss out on a settlement that's simply one missed out on repayment the agreement is ended. Your financial institution(s) will terminate the strategy and your equilibrium goes back to the initial amount, minus what you have actually paid while in the program.

With the forgiveness program, the creditor can rather choose to keep your financial debt on the publications and recover 50%-60% of what they are owed. Nonprofit Bank Card Debt Mercy and for-profit financial debt settlement are comparable because they both offer a means to resolve charge card financial debt by paying much less than what is owed.

Bank card mercy is developed to cost the customer much less, pay off the debt quicker, and have fewer drawbacks than its for-profit counterpart. Some essential locations of difference in between Credit scores Card Debt Mercy and for-profit financial obligation settlement are: Charge card Debt Mercy programs have connections with lenders that have concurred to participate.

For-profit financial debt settlement programs negotiate with each creditor, generally over a 2-3-year duration, while rate of interest, fees and calls from debt collection agencies continue. This means a larger hit on your credit rating report and credit report, and an enhancing balance until negotiation is completed.

Bank Card Financial debt Forgiveness customers make 36 equivalent monthly settlements to remove their debt. The payments go to the creditors until the agreed-to equilibrium is gotten rid of. No interest is billed during that duration. For-profit financial obligation settlement customers pay right into an escrow account over a settlement duration towards a round figure that will certainly be paid to creditors.
